Continuous Variable
A variable that can take an infinite number of values within a given range, allowing for any value in the range, including fractions and decimals.
Normal Distribution
A bell-shaped frequency distribution curve that is symmetrical about the mean, representing the distribution of many types of data.
Normally Distributed
A dataset is normally distributed when it forms a symmetrical, bell-shaped curve around the mean, following the normal distribution pattern.
Standard Deviation
A gauge for the amount of distribution or variation present in a sequence of numbers.
